The Precision Voltage Regulator An Essential Component in Modern Electronics


In the world of electronics, reliable performance and stability are paramount. One critical element that ensures the smooth operation of various electronic devices is the precision voltage regulator. This component plays a vital role in maintaining a consistent output voltage regardless of variations in input voltage or load conditions, making it an indispensable part of many circuits.

There are two primary types of voltage regulators linear and switching. Linear regulators are known for their simplicity and low noise, making them ideal for applications where electromagnetic interference (EMI) needs to be minimized. On the other hand, switching regulators are more efficient and can handle a wider range of input voltages, making them suitable for power-intensive applications.

When selecting a precision voltage regulator, several factors must be considered. The output voltage level, load current requirements, and thermal performance are all critical parameters that influence the choice of regulator. Additionally, the regulator’s response time to variations in load can impact the overall performance of the circuit, especially in dynamic environments.


Advancements in technology have led to the development of integrated circuit (IC) voltage regulators that offer improved accuracy and features such as power management capabilities. These modern regulators often include built-in protections against overvoltage, overheating, and short-circuit conditions, enhancing their reliability further.


Moreover, precision voltage regulators contribute significantly to energy efficiency. By minimizing power wastage and ensuring optimal performance, these devices support sustainability in electronic design and manufacturing.


In conclusion, the precision voltage regulator is a fundamental component in the electronics industry. Its ability to deliver stable voltage under varying conditions makes it crucial for the performance and longevity of electronic devices. As technology continues to advance, the importance of precision voltage regulation will only increase, enabling the development of more sophisticated and efficient electronic systems.
